The Dreamer
The Clock ticks, and tocks.. The moments rush past faster than the oxygen that which enters our lungs.. Her hands claw into my spine with such intense energy.. Atlas a calm looms upon both her and I.. Like that of the waves of the sea crashing gently upon the shore.. Her pressure loosens .. Lapping her lips with her tongue, she draws in closer and whispers in my ear " Play me, like you play your Spanish guitar caressing each finger carefully and meticulously on each and every note " .. Moments after moments lapsed upon one another .. Our eyes lock time and time again .. The never ending lust .. The candle that never stopped burning ... The song which never stopped serenading .. Sweat trickles down my chest, she strokes her fingers through my hair and at once lost all her energy .. Falling back gracefully into our pillow of love she said," This love will never last "... A flash of bright light beamed at me from all corners of my vision!! .. My heart started pounding intensely!! .. All at once... I awoke to find myself in cold sweat, panting and murmuring " I know.. I know... ".

Rainbow After Rain
The storm weeps itself dry, leaving behind only the scent of petrichor and the ghost of thunder rumbles. A reluctant sun peeks through the clouds, tentative as a newborn fawn. Then, as if by magic, a child's laughter paints the weeping sky with vibrant hues. Tears of rain transformed into a promise whispered in seven colors, a bridge between sorrow and sunrise. Hope, arcing across the heavens, reminding us that even storms must eventually yield to the sun's embrace.
